Yoghurt Sourdough Starter

Directions
-
Heat milk to 100F on thermometer.
-
Remove from heat and stir in yoghurt.
-
Pour into scalded glass jar or bowl, cover with plastic and place in a warm location for 18 hrs.
-
Consistency will be like thin yoghurt.
-
Stir in flour until well blended, cover again with plastic and pierce with fork to release gases.
-
Place in a warm draft-free location at an even 85F for 2 days; stir several times each day.
-
It should have a strong sourdough smell and show bubbles.
-
Refrigerate until ready to use.
-
When replenishing starter, add lukewarm milk instead of water
